The foundation of this soup is a savory roux built from the drippings of crisped bacon, ensuring that every spoonful carries a hint of smoky goodness. By cooking the potatoes separately and then simmering them in the milk and broth base, you achieve a perfect fork-tender consistency that holds up beautifully in the creamy broth.

Ingredients

  • 4 large russet potatoes, peeled and diced
  • 6 slices bacon, chopped
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3 tablespoons chopped fresh chives (plus more for serving)
  • 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
  • 3 cups whole milk
  • 1 cup chicken broth
  • 1 cup sour cream
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ese (plus more for serving)
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per

Instructions

1. Prepare the Potatoes
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add diced potatoes and cook for 12–15 minutes, until fork-tender. Drain and set aside.
2. Cook the Bacon
In a large soup pot over medium heat, cook chopped bacon until crisp. Remove bacon with a slotted spoon and drain on paper towels. Reserve about 2 tablespoons of bacon grease in the pot.
3. Sauté Aromatics
Add diced onion to the bacon grease and sauté for 5 minutes until translucent. Stir in minced garlic and cook for 1 minute more.
4. Create the Base
Sprinkle in the flour, stirring constantly to form a roux. Cook for 2 minutes.
5. Whisk and Thicken
Gradually whisk in milk and chicken broth, stirring until smooth and slightly thickened.
6. Simmer
Add cooked potatoes, salt, and black pepper. Simmer for 10 minutes, gently mashing some potatoes in the pot for a chunkier texture.
7. Finish with Dairy
Lower heat and stir in sour cream and shredded cheddar cheese. Cook until cheese is fully melted and soup is creamy. Adjust seasoning to taste.
8. Serve
Ladle soup into bowls. Top each serving with reserved bacon, extra cheddar, and fresh chives. Serve warm with crusty bread or toasted baguette slices.

For an even more velvety texture, use an immersion blender to process part of the soup before adding the cheese and sour cream. This creates a thick, smooth base while still leaving plenty of chunky potato pieces for contrast.

To make this recipe vegetarian, simply omit the bacon and use vegetable broth instead; adding a pinch of smoked paprika can help replace the smoky flavor of the bacon. For a gluten-free version, substitute the all-purpose flour with your favorite gluten-free flour blend.

Can bacon be omitted for a different version?

- Yes, omit bacon and substitute chicken broth with vegetable broth. Add smoked paprika for a smoky depth.

What potatoes are best for this dish?

- Russet potatoes are ideal as they soften well and provide a fluffy texture when cooked and mashed.

How to get a chunkier texture in the soup?

- Gently mash part of the cooked potatoes in the pot while simmering, leaving some pieces whole for texture.

Can this soup be prepared ahead of time?

- Yes, it can be refrigerated for up to three days or frozen for up to two months. Reheat gently and add milk if needed.
